What Is IVF?
IVF is an assisted reproductive therapy that fertilises ovarian eggs with sperm in a lab. To start a pregnancy, the embryo is transferred to the uterus.
The term "in vitro" means "in glass", since fertilisation occurs in a lab.
IVF may be explored for fallopian tube disorders, sperm-related fertility issues, endometriosis, ovulation issues, unexplained infertility, or failed fertility therapies. IVF can also reduce the chance of genetic problems in children by using donor eggs or sperm.
Importantly, IVF is not one operation. The therapy strategy is meticulously organised and varies by person or couple.

The IVF Process Step by Step
Let us examine each stage in depth.
Step 1: Fertility Assessment and Treatment Planning
Your fertility doctor will evaluate your situation and prescribe a treatment strategy before IVF.
Your medical and fertility history, blood tests, ultrasound scans, and ovarian reserve may be reviewed. Semen analysis may be advised for male-factor infertility.
This stage goes beyond deciding if IVF is right. It helps the fertility team choose a treatment regimen, drugs, and monitoring schedule.
Before starting therapy, your doctor will discuss the method, advantages, risks, and alternatives.
Step 2: Ovarian Stimulation
One egg normally dominates and is expelled during ovulation in a natural menstrual cycle. Fertility drugs stimulate the ovaries to create many follicles for IVF to retrieve mature eggs.
Medication schedules vary per treatment approach.
Ultrasound scans and blood tests help the fertility team track follicle growth during this period. Medication doses are adjusted based on ovarian response.
Monitoring helps ensure an adequate response while lowering the risk of problems such as ovarian hyperstimulation syndrome.
Step 3: Trigger Injection and Egg Retrieval
A final medicine, called the "trigger", helps the eggs mature when the follicles have grown enough.
A precise timing is then set for egg retrieval.
A fertility professional uses ultrasonography and a small needle to retrieve eggs from ovarian follicles. The procedure is usually accompanied by medicines for comfort.
The embryology lab quickly checks the recovered eggs for maturity and fertilisation.
Individual egg retrieval varies greatly. More eggs do not guarantee a successful pregnancy, because various biological steps remain after retrieval.
Step 4: Sperm Collection and Preparation
Male partners typically give sperm samples during egg retrieval. When appropriate, donor or frozen sperm can be used.
The lab prepares the sample and selects fertile sperm.
Traditional IVF or ICSI (intracytoplasmic sperm injection) is then decided by the embryology team.
One sperm is put into a mature egg during ICSI. In cases of male-factor infertility or failed fertilisation, it may be advised.
Step 5: Fertilisation in the Laboratory
Then comes fertilisation.
In conventional IVF, sperm and eggs are mixed in a lab to fertilise.
ICSI involves an embryologist injecting one sperm into the egg.
The eggs are then watched to determine which have fertilised.
A fertilised egg is an embryo. In the next days, the embryology team monitors embryo progress.
Not all retrieved eggs fertilise, and not all fertilised eggs develop. This is standard in IVF and one reason why the number of eggs recovered is not the same as the number of embryos available for transfer.
Step 6: Embryo Development and Selection
After fertilisation, embryos develop in the lab.
Some embryos reach the blastocyst stage around day five or six. Developmental factors may determine embryo transfer, depending on treatment plan and clinical situations.
Depending on quality and clinic regulations, eligible embryos may be kept for future use after the planned transfer.
In some cases, the fertility doctor may recommend embryo genetic testing.
Step 7: Embryo Transfer
Embryo transfer is crucial to IVF.
A thin, flexible catheter is inserted through the vagina and cervix to place an embryo into the uterus. The technique requires little anaesthetic and is short.
The embryo is placed in the uterus to implant in the uterine lining and develop.
Multiple embryo transfers raise the possibility of multiple pregnancy and its problems, so they are carefully chosen. Your fertility specialist will discuss the best approach for you.
Step 8: The Wait and the Pregnancy Test
Waiting after embryo transfer is emotional for many patients.
Implantation takes time and raises pregnancy hormones.
Ask your fertility clinic when to test for pregnancy. Tests taken too early can be difficult to interpret, so follow your fertility team's advice.
The clinic may arrange monitoring and an ultrasound to confirm pregnancy and check early development if the test is positive.
If the result is negative, your fertility specialist can explain what happened during the cycle and whether another strategy or further study is needed.
How Long Does the IVF Process Take?
A full IVF cycle can take weeks, depending on the protocol, drugs, monitoring, and whether embryos are transferred fresh or frozen.
Patients may need more time for investigations, treatment, or uterine preparation before embryo transfer.
Your fertility specialist should give you a personalised treatment calendar before the cycle.
How Likely Is IVF Success?
Patients often enquire, "Will IVF work for me?"
There is no universal success rate.
The woman's age, infertility aetiology, ovarian reserve, sperm factors, embryo development, and treatment strategy can affect success.
Instead of relying on overall IVF success statistics, speak to a fertility doctor about your own prognosis.
Do IVF Risks Exist?
Although IVF is commonly used and safe, it carries risks like any medical procedure.
Ovarian hyperstimulation syndrome, egg retrieval problems, multiple pregnancies, and ectopic pregnancy are examples. Individual risk likelihood and severity differ.
Your fertility physician should discuss risks and benefits before therapy.
